Understanding Indoor Air Quality

What is Indoor Air Quality?

Indoor air quality incorporates a number of factors such as the existence of pollutants like dust, pollen, mold spores, pet dander, heating & cooling company carbon monoxide gas, and unpredictable natural compounds (VOCs). These contaminants can originate from different sources including:

    Construction materials Cleaning products Furnishings Outdoor pollution

Maintaining a clean environment begins with comprehending these elements.

Why is IAQ Important?

Good indoor air quality causes much better physical health and psychological wellness. Poor IAQ can worsen asthma symptoms or trigger headaches. It's essential for house owners to be watchful about their indoor environments by regularly inspecting their HVAC systems.

Essential Parts of an A/c System

Filters: The First Line of Defense

Filters in an HVAC system trap dust, pollen, smoke particles, and other contaminants from the air before it circulates through your home.

    Regular replacement of filters is crucial for maintaining great IAQ. High-efficiency particulate air (HEPA) filters are extremely suggested for superior filtration.

Ductwork: Paths for Tidy Air

Ducts disperse conditioned air throughout your home. Regrettably, they can also collect dust over time which hinders air flow quality.

    Scheduling expert duct cleaning services is suggested every few years to get rid of built-up contaminants.

Implementing Humidity Control Solutions

Humidity levels play a substantial function in IAQ; too much humidity encourages mold growth while insufficient can lead to dry skin and breathing discomfort.

FAQs About Indoor Air Quality and Heating And Cooling Systems

What prevail indoor pollutants?
    Common indoor toxins include allergen, pet dander, mold spores, VOCs from cleaning products or paints, carbon monoxide gas from heating unit or stoves.
How typically must I alter my a/c filter?
    It's usually recommended to change basic filters every 1-3 months depending on use; HEPA filters might last longer but should still be examined regularly.
Can a filthy furnace affect my health?
    Yes! A dirty furnace can launch damaging particles into your home's air supply causing respiratory problems or allergic reactions.
What does duct cleaning involve?
    Duct cleaning involves eliminating dust buildup inside ducts utilizing customized equipment which assists improve airflow efficiency and lower irritants circulating in your home.
How do I understand if my a/c unit needs repair?
    Signs include unusual noises throughout operation, inadequate cooling result regardless of proper settings on thermostat controls or noticeable leakages around the unit itself.
